Ecolab
Everywhere
1/4/2025
North Charleston, SC, US
Port St. Lucie, FL, US
Pune, Maharashtra, IN
Odessa, TX, US
Pune, Maharashtra, IN
Birmingham, AL, US
King Of Prussia, PA, US
Oklahoma City, OK, US
Fremont, CA, US
Lexington, KY, US